My Car Check is a free app that allows users to view details of any UK registered car, van, or motorcycle by searching using the registration number. However, the information provided by the app is not sufficient to make an informed decision when buying a used vehicle. Since 2005, My Car Check has been providing peace of mind to millions of people by helping them avoid potentially unsafe, stolen, or debt-ridden vehicles. By checking a vehicle before purchasing, users can save themselves time, money, and effort, as well as avoid the consequences of buying an unsafe car.
The free version of My Car Check provides basic information such as make and model, color, engine size, BHP, body type, fuel type, date of registration, CO2 emissions, valuation, MOT status, history, and mileage, as well as road tax information. For a fee, users can access additional information through in-app purchases or by using credits from their My Car Check account. This includes a basic check that reveals whether the registration is stolen, written-off, scrapped, exported, or has undergone color or plate changes. The comprehensive check includes all the above information, as well as outstanding finance details.

The information provided by My Car Check is sourced from the DVLA, Police, ABI, and SMMT. However, it is important to note that not every vehicle will have all the information available, so users are advised to contact the support team if they require specific information before making a purchase.
